Rackspace Technology Executive Offloads Shares Amid AI Partnership Momentum

EVP Dharmendra Kumar Sinha's $267k sale follows strong Q1 revenue beat and AMD collaboration, though valuation metrics raise questions for investors.

By Nina Shah RXT

Rackspace Technology, Inc. (NASDAQ:RXT) Executive Vice President and President of Public Cloud Dharmendra Kumar Sinha executed a sale of 48,099 common shares on June 4, 2026, totaling $267,430. The transaction, conducted at a weighted average price of $5.56 per share, was structured to meet tax withholding requirements tied to the vesting of previously awarded restricted stock units under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an established in September 2023. This sale occurs against a backdrop of significant stock appreciation and recent strategic developments in artificial intelligence infrastructure. Rackspace reported Q1 2026 results showing revenue of $678 million, which exceeded analyst forecasts of $674.95 million, despite an earnings per share of -$0.06 missing the projected -$0.03. The company has also announced a memorandum of understanding with AMD to integrate AMD CPUs and GPUs into its AI infrastructure, a move that contributed to BMO Capital raising its price target from $2.00 to $5.00 while maintaining an Outperform rating. These developments have driven substantial stock movement, partly due to short covering, with 24.55% of shares held short as of the reporting period.

Dharmendra Kumar Sinha, serving as Executive Vice President and President of Public Cloud for Rackspace Technology, Inc. (NASDAQ:RXT), divested 48,099 shares of the company's common stock on June 4, 2026. The transaction realized a total proceeds value of $267,430, executed at a weighted average price of $5.56 per share. This pricing aligns closely with the stock's recent trading activity, where it has been observed near the $5.59 mark. The sale was facilitated through a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an, which Sinha adopted on September 12, 2023. The primary purpose of this specific transaction was to satisfy tax withholding obligations associated with the vesting of restricted stock units that were previously granted to him.


Earlier in the year, on April 3, 2026, Sinha was awarded 1,142,473 restricted stock units representing Rackspace Technology common stock. These units carry the right to receive one share of common stock each and are scheduled to vest in quarterly installments over a three-year period, contingent upon his continued employment with the firm. Following the completion of the recent share sale, Sinha's direct holdings in Rackspace Technology common stock stand at 3,370,431 shares. The company's stock has demonstrated considerable volatility, characterized by a beta of 2.24, and has experienced a surge of 448% over the past six months. Despite this substantial appreciation, valuation analysis suggests the stock may be trading at levels that appear elevated relative to its fair value assessment.


Financial performance data for the first quarter of 2026 presents a mixed outlook for Rackspace Technology. The company reported revenue of $678 million, which surpassed the consensus forecast of $674.95 million. However, the earnings per share came in at -$0.06, falling short of the expected -$0.03. Beyond financial metrics, Rackspace has drawn attention through strategic initiatives in the artificial intelligence and cloud services sectors. A notable development includes a memorandum of understanding with AMD, announced on May 7, to integrate AMD CPUs and GPUs across its AI infrastructure. This partnership has been cited as a key factor in BMO Capital's decision to raise its price target for Rackspace from $2.00 to $5.00 while maintaining an Outperform rating.


The market dynamics surrounding Rackspace Technology reflect significant investor interest and activity. The stock has experienced notable movement, partly driven by short covering, with 24.55% of shares currently held short. The collaboration with AMD and the subsequent analyst upgrades have contributed to this momentum. The combination of strong revenue performance, strategic AI partnerships, and analyst revisions highlights the company's ongoing efforts to expand its capabilities in cloud services and AI infrastructure, even as valuation questions and high volatility persist for market participants.
